#31f50e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#31f50e is composed of 19.2% red, 96.1% green and 5.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80% cyan, 0% magenta, 94.3%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 110.9 degrees, a saturation of 92% and a lightness of 50.8%. #31f50e color hex could be obtained by blending #62ff1c with #00eb00. Closest websafe color is: #33ff00.

● #31f50e color description : Vivid lime green.
#31f50e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#31f50e has RGB values of R:49, G:245, B:14 and CMYK values of C:0.8, M:0, Y:0.94,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 3273998.

Shades and Tints of #31f50e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010400 is the darkest color, while #f2fef0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#31f50e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b8b78 is the less saturated color, while #2aff04 is the most saturated one.
